Lithuania's Broadbean Exports Open On Soft Tone

PANAMA - Mar 20/19 - SNS -- Lithuania's shipments of broadbeans during January fell sharply versus the previous month, according to data from Eurostat.

Shipments during the first month of the calendar year totalled 2,644 metric tons (MT), down 66% from 7,681 MT the previous month. The statistics revealed exports was down 80% from the 13,198 MT reported during the same month last year.

Egypt was the biggest destination, receiving 2,264 MT. Germany was the second most important importer buying 125 MT, followed by Austria at 119 MT.
